The U.S. Government’s New Bitcoin Reserve: A Game-Changer for Cryptocurrencies

On March 6, 2023, President Donald Trump signed an executive order establishing Bitcoin (BTC) as an official reserve asset through the Strategic Bitcoin Reserve (SBR). This bold move has catapulted cryptocurrencies into the global limelight, raising questions about the future of stablecoins like PayPal’s PYUSD and Ripple’s RLUSD.

The Rise of Bitcoin as a Sovereign-Grade Store of Value

The SBR designates Bitcoin as a sovereign-grade store of value, with the U.S. government holding approximately 100,000 BTC from forfeited Treasury holdings. This recognition marks a significant shift in the perception of Bitcoin and its role in the financial world.

A Favorable Regulatory Climate, Yet Slow Adoption

Despite the favorable regulatory climate, the adoption of U.S.-based stablecoins like PYUSD and RLUSD has been slow. This is in stark contrast to the rapid growth of offshore giants like Tether’s USDT, which has become a dominant force in the stablecoin market.
